ICYMI, an unexpected partnership between A&W and UK-based chain Pret A Manger was forged a few months back. The good news? The first Pret location in Canada is now officially open – and it’s right here in Vancouver!
The two-year pilot program has been introduced to familiarize Canadians with the UK brand and its menu offerings, which include everything from fresh-made pastries and sandwiches to salads and organic espresso drinks. The OG Pret shop in London has now evolved into over 550 Pret locations around the globe – and now Canada is finally getting a taste.

What can customers expect throughout Canada? Well, participating A&W restaurants (including the South Vancouver location) are launching a select Pret menu with sandwiches, coffees, and other eats in the second quarter of 2022. Toronto will follow Vancouver’s launch with the opening of its own Pret location by the end of August.
So, whether you stick with your go-to A&W order or mix it up with a Pret Aubergine Parmigiana or Pesto Pasta Salad Box – folks certainly have a mix of tasty, healthy options.

If successful in Vancouver, A&W Food Services will expand the Trial Phase and Pret brand across Canada through even more offerings. Keep an eye on Pret’s socials for all the upcoming deets.
Canada’s first-ever Pret A Manger is located inside the A&W at Marine Gateway in South Vancouver, and is open from 7 am to 7 pm.
